Ok. Like every old car, this one started giving me problems lol. So, i tryed to start my car today and the battery was completely dead. I used my other car to jump start it and it did start. Took off the cables and after a minute approx, the car lower the rpm and just died. I tryed again and nothing. Jumpstarted again, started, took off cables and a few seconds and died again. Battery is "reconstructed" but is my alternator bad? Thanks again.

Put a multimeter accross the battery and see what it's charging at after you jump it and remove the cables. I'd say the brushes are worn out in the alt.

I like Jody's idea. If you're not getting at least 13.5V across battery terminals with the car running, the alternator (likely brushes) aren't working.

The alternators themselves hardly ever die, but regulators and the brushes inside them do. Your description sounds like a no charge condition, but if the indicator light burns out the charging system doesn't work. So, does your idiot light work?

Before you drop a good chunk of change on a new/rebuilt alternator, pull your old brushes/vr and check them out. A new VR/brushes are A LOT cheaper then a rebuilt/new alt.
